You Have:
Experience with data science, ML engineering, software engineering, data research, or data analytics
Experience building and deploying AI and ML solutions into production
Experience implementing document RAG and Graph RAG solutions
Experience building applications leveraging LLMs for automation tasks such as text summarization or customized reports, including with multi-agent solutions
Experience adapting and fine-tuning open-source models
Experience with object-oriented Python programming and best practices
Experience with containerization technology such as Docker, Helm, or Kubernetes
Ability to create solutions within a collaborative, cross-functional team environment
Secret clearance
Bachelor's degree and 3+ years of experience with AI and ML, or 6+ years of experience with AI and ML in lieu of a degree
